WebJul 30, 2024 · Indigofera tinctoria, often known as real indigo, is a tropical deciduous spreading shrub or subshrub that is a member of the pea family and normally grows to be between one and three feet tall and just as broad. This plant, which is more often known by its common name, was the original source of the blue dye that is now known as indigo.
